A system for a vehicle is provided for allowing a user of the vehicle or installation to obtain advanced and up-to-date information about the surroundings of the vehicle or installation and the vehicle or installation itself. The system may be located on a marine vessel and it integrates information from a number of different information sources, located both on and off the vessel, en including information from advanced radar and sonar subsystems on the ship, information from conventional instruments and sensors and information from onshore and offshore installations and EO satellites accessed via a control center onshore. The system may communicate with the control center via a communication satellite and/or wireless Internet, if available. A data processing apparatus for processing and presenting the data is also provided. The data is received, processed and presented in three dimensions in space and updated in real time or near real time such that time provides a fourth dimension to the data. A graphical user interface for presenting the data is also provided. The graphical user interface provides functionality for reporting an error in the system if the end user's own observations do not match the presented data. Additionally, a system for collecting data comprising more than one ship, the control center and means for the ships and the control center to communicate is provided. The system comprises a catalogue and storage network for storing collected data. All data is stored with an associated quality measure of the data.

1. A system for a marine vessel or a marine installation, the system comprising: a first subsystem configured to obtain information about sub-surface objects in a first region around said marine vessel or installation;a second subsystem configured to obtain information about above-surface objects in a second region around said marine vessel or installation;an Automatic Identification System (AIS) configured to receive identification information from vessels in the vicinity of the marine vessel or marine installation; a receiver configured to receive information from a control centre, the information comprising information from an information source external to said marine vessel or installation, the external information source being located on another marine vessel and the information comprising at least one out of metocean data and information about objects detected in the vicinity of the marine vessel on which the external information source is located;a processor arrangement configured to combine and process information from the first subsystem, the second subsystem, the AIS and the receiver, the processor arrangement being configured to perform correlation and assessment of data obtained using at least the first subsystem, the second subsystem and the AIS and being related to the same object; anda user interface configured to present the combined and processed information to a user of the system. 2. A system according to claim 1, further comprising a third subsystem configured to obtain information about surface layer objects in a third region around said vessel or installation and wherein the processor arrangement is configured to combine and process information received from the first, second and third subsystems, wherein the third subsystem comprises a lidar sensor (light detecting and ranging) and preferably also at least one out of a thermal sensor, a laser, an infrared sensor and a hyper-/multi-spectral sensor. 3. A system according to claim 1, wherein said external information source comprises sensors and instruments located on the other marine vessel. 4. A system according to claim 1, wherein the first and second subsystems are configured to obtain data sets in three dimensions in space and wherein the processor arrangement is configured to generate a scene in three dimensions (3D) in space including information from said regions. 5. A system according to claim 1, wherein the first subsystem comprises at least one sonar sensor, and the second subsystem comprises at least one radar sensor. 6. A system according to claim 1, wherein the information from the information source external to said marine vessel or installation comprises sea state and sea ice state information, the sea state information preferably comprises at least one out of current, wave and wind data and the sea ice state information preferably comprises at least one out of sea ice concentration, sea ice drift data, sea ice edge data and iceberg data. 7. A system according to claim 1, wherein the information obtained in the subsystems comprises at least one out of positional information, shape information, size information and behavioural information about objects in the first and second regions, wherein the behavioural information about an object in said regions includes information about at least one out of speed, heading, change in speed and change in heading of that object. 8. A system comprising an onshore control centre and a marine vessel or installation comprising the system according to claim 1, the onshore control centre comprising a receiver configured to receive information from said vessel or installation via a communication link and a transmitter to transmit said information to third parties. 9. A system according to claim 8, wherein the vessel or installation is a marine vessel and wherein the control centre comprises a processor arrangement configured to perform higher level computation to deliver navigation, safety and security information to said vessel and third parties, the processor arrangement being configured to be operated continuously and to deliver a fuel optimized sail plan, including speed and heading data, to said vessel in real-time or near real-time. 10. A system according to claim 8, wherein the control centre further comprises a processor arrangement for performing correlation and assessment of data obtained using different subsystems or obtained at the control centre and related to the same object or metocean conditions. 11. A system according to claim 1, wherein the first subsystem and the second subsystems are configured to obtain data sets in three dimensions in space,andwherein the first subsystem comprises a sonar sensor, the second subsystem comprises a radar sensors and the system further comprises a third subsystem comprising a lidar sensor or a lidar sensor combined with at least one out of a thermal sensor, a laser sensor, an infrared sensor, and a hyper-/multi-spectral sensor. 12.
